Output 578c4051597c4276002eca356eaf1b2a0695ed59ec2e584d1ba9f9b133c561c0:1

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74a096fece95cd545cbbb730c35175ac94ed2af2 OP_EQUAL
address
3CKggmms7fn5mrTPhnuz7TJuAzMw4QvRrU
transaction
578c4051597c4276002eca356eaf1b2a0695ed59ec2e584d1ba9f9b133c561c0
confirmations
427528
spent
true